The first step should be a vet visit.
Since I do not know how old these cats are, or their background before you adopted them, or even if they are spayed, my ideas are general.
#1- Two females will often NOT get along together. It could be as simple as that.
#2- Abby may just need to be an "only cat". Which might mean that you would need to return her in hopes of adopting a more social, cat-friendly cat.
#3- If one or both are not spayed these types of problems are often exaggerated. Spaying can cure a lot of it.
#4- Products (like feliway) or medication (like amitripylin) could help ease stress and tension and allow bonding between the two of them.
Normally I would reassure you that all will settle down withtime, but with the inappripriate peeing and pooping, the strategy might be different.![]()
